Questions and Answers

Which drug antagonizes heparin through chemical action?

  • Protamine (correct)
  • Liquid paraffin
  • Mannitol
  • Kaolin

Which drug increases the permeability of bacterial plasma membrane?

  • Dimercaprol
  • Deferoxamine
  • Polymixins (correct)
  • Chloramphenicol

Which drug inhibits protein synthesis in bacteria by binding to 50 S ribosomal subunit?

  • Amphotricin B
  • Dimercaprol
  • Erythromycin (correct)
  • Tetracyclines
